Some examples of word usage: uninvolved
1. The teacher remained uninvolved in the students' argument, letting them resolve it on their own.
2. She felt uninvolved in the decision-making process at work, as her opinion was never asked for.
3. The bystander stood uninvolved as the fight broke out in front of them.
4. The politician appeared uninvolved in the community's concerns, leading to criticism from the public.
5. I prefer to remain uninvolved in office gossip, as it can lead to unnecessary drama.
6. The therapist remained uninvolved emotionally to provide unbiased support to their client.
7. The company's CEO seemed uninvolved in the day-to-day operations of the business.
8. She felt uninvolved in her friend's relationship drama, as she didn't want to take sides.
9. The witness appeared uninvolved in the crime they had just witnessed, leaving the police with little information to go on.
10. The doctor remained uninvolved in the family's decision to pursue alternative treatments for their loved one's illness.
